Quick facts about Gillies Bay
- Location: Gillies Bay is located on Texada Island in the Powell River area of British Columbia.
- Size of the community: The local community website describes the community as having approximately 500 residents; in the summer months, significantly more visitors come to the area.
- Character: Life in Gillies Bay and on Texada Island is described locally as calm and slow-paced.
- Focus of experiences: Nature, hiking, and walks are among the important parts of island life.

Local history with island connections
Gillies Bay developed, among other things, from agriculture and lumber work. The history of Texada Island also includes historical mining. These backgrounds place Gillies Bay within the island’s history. However, no specific museum or mine visits can be derived from this.

Supply and mobility also deserve attention. The local description names various community functions and facilities in and near Gillies Bay, including a general store, a library, a community hall, a medical facility, a police station, and an island airfield.
